BEEF TENDERLOIN CROSTINI RECIPE | NANCY FULLER | FOOD NETWORK



Beef Tenderloin Crostini Recipe | Nancy Fuller | Food Network image

Provided by Nancy Fuller

Categories     appetizer

Total Time 1 hours 0 minutes

Cook Time 20 minutes

Yield 20 crostini

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 pounds beef tenderloin, trimmed and tied
3 tablespoons olive oil 
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 baguettes, cut into twenty 1/2-inch-thick slices total
2 tablespoons olive oil 
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up sour cream
1/4 cup applesauce 
2 tablespoons horseradish 
2 tablespoons mayonnaise 
2 tablespoons breadcrumbs 
2 tablespoon minced chives
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
Watercress leaves, for garnish 

Steps:

  • For the beef tenderloin: Preheat the oven to 500 degrees F.
  • Place the beef tenderloin on a baking sheet, drizzle with the olive oil and season liberally with salt and pepper. Rub the oil and seasoning evenly over the meat.
  • Roast the tenderloin until an internal thermometer reads 125 to 130 degrees F for rare to medium rare, about 20 minutes. Remove from the oven, tent with aluminum foil and let rest until it reaches room temperature, at least 20 minutes. Transfer to a cutting board and thinly slice.
  • For the crostini: Turn down the oven temperature to 400 degrees F.
  • Put the baguette slices on a baking sheet in 1 layer. Drizzle with the ol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Bake until golden brown and toasted, about 5 minutes.
  • For the horseradish sauce: Add the sour cream, applesauce, horseradish, mayonnaise, breadcrumbs and chives to a medium bowl and mix until combined. Season with salt and pepper.
  • To assemble: Spread a dollop of horseradish sauce onto each toasted baguette piece, add a slice of beef tenderloin and then top with another dollop of horseradish sauce and a few watercress leaves.

BACON WRAPPED BEEF TENDERLOIN RECIPE | GUY FIERI | FOOD ...



Bacon Wrapped Beef Tenderloin Recipe | Guy Fieri | Food ... image

Provided by Guy Fieri

Categories     main-dish

Total Time 2 hours 0 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 45 minutes

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 pound thin sliced applewood smoked bacon
One 4-pound beef tenderloin
2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 tablespoon freshly cracked black pepper
Canola oil
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 large shallot, minced
1/4 cup drained green peppercorns in brine
1/2 cup whiskey, such as Jack Daniel's
1 cup low-sodium beef stock
1/2 cup heavy cream
4 tablespoons unsalted butter, chilled and cut into pieces
Kosher salt

Steps:

  • For the tenderloin: Begin by placing a large sheet of plastic wrap on a clean bench top (use 2 overlapping sheets if you have to). In the center of the plastic, lay the bacon slices vertically, slightly overlapping one another, working from left to right. Sprinkle the tenderloin with the salt and pepper. Place the beef tenderloin horizontally across the strips of bacon (along the bottom of the rectangle of bacon). Roll up the plastic and bacon around the beef so it is wrapped tightly and evenly. Twist the ends of plastic to tighten and form the meat into an even log shape. Place in the refrigerator to firm up for 1 hour so the bacon sticks to the beef and the roast retains its nice even shape. 
  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F. 
  • Set a large cast-iron pan (or roaster) over high heat and coat lightly with canola oil. Remove the beef from the fridge and discard the plastic. Place the roast seam-side down in the pan and brown on all four sides, 4 to 5 minutes per side. When completely browned, place the whole pan in the oven and roast for about 30 minutes (an instant-read thermometer should register 135 degrees F for medium-rare). When done, remove from the oven and transfer the roast to a platter to rest before slicing into 1/2-inch-thick slices. 
  • For the peppercorn sauce: Set the pan used for the beef over medium heat. Discard all but 2 to 3 tablespoons of fat from the pan, and then add the garlic and shallots. Season with some salt and saute until caramelized, 2 to 3 minutes. Then add the green peppercorns. Mix well, and then remove the pan from the heat and carefully add the whiskey (you can flambe if you like here by igniting the alcohol in the pan). Return the pan to the heat and cook down until just about all the liquid has reduced before adding the beef stock and heavy cream. Bring to a simmer and cook to allow flavors to meld, 2 to 3 minutes. Remove from the heat and add the cold butter cubes, swirling as they dissolve. Taste and, if needed, season with more salt. Serve with the slices of bacon wrapped tenderloin.
